Defence Ministry leaders salute soldiers on 76th anniversary of Vietnamese People’s Army
Defence Minister Ngo Xuan Lich (second from left) presents a painting of President Ho Chi Minh to the High Command of the Commando Arm (Photo: mod.gov.vn)
VTV.vn - Minister of Defence, General Ngo Xuan Lich had a working visit to the Commando Arm on December 20, on the occasion of the 76th founding anniversary of Vietnamese People’s Army and the 31st Whole-People Defence Festival.

While applauding the achievements made by officers and soldiers of the force in recent years, the Defence Minister asked the force to focus on enhancing their fighting capacity and preparedness for combat, while keeping close watch on the situation in their stationed areas in order to fulfil their assigned tasks.

He stressed that the Party Committee and High Command of the force to thoroughly grasp and effectively implement military and defence strategies, as well as the resolution of the 11th Congress of the Army's Party Organisation in a bid to build the Commando Arm into a strong force deserving of the Party, State, army and people’s trust.

At the event, General Ngo Xuan Lich presented a painting of President Ho Chi Minh to the High Command of the Commando Arm.

On December 19, a working group of the Central Military Commission and Defence Ministry led by Senior Lieutenant General Tran Quang Phuong, who is also Deputy Chairman of the General Political Department of the Vietnamese People's Army, visited and presented gifts to army units stationed in Ha Giang Province.

The working group also offered gifts to local disadvantaged households and paid tribute to fallen soldiers at the Vi Xuyen Martyrs Cemetery in Vi Xuyen District.
